The Francis T. Evans Elementary School Anchored4Life program provides opportunities for scholars to enhance social skills, learn valuable leadership skills, improve self-esteem and learn to integrate into their community.

Students in grades 4 and 5 are recommended by their teachers to participate in the program. Student members will meet with staff to participate in activities and lessons to help them and others gain and maintain resiliency.
